Ueland Eric Ueland, 69. After a prolonged illness Eric died of lung failure on March 27. Born in Minneapolis, Eric grew up in the Linden Hills neighborhood near Lake Calhoun and Lake Harriet. He attended the Blake School were he excelled as a swimmer and was elected captain of the swimming team. He graduated from Harvard and earned a Master's degree in ecology from Yale. Later he worked as a city planner in Trenton, NJ and at the Minneapolis City Planning Commission. He served in the US Army and was stationed at Stuttgart, Germany. Throughout most of his adult life Eric was afflicated with brain disease. In spite of his mental illness, Eric's endearing personality won many friends. He is survived by brother, Mark of Philadelphia; and sister, Clara of Medina. Memorials may be sent to the Blake School, Hopkins, MN. The Funeral Directors 612-866-6711
